EDITORS COMMENTS
This photograph, titled "Rock Carved by Drifting Sand, Below Fortification Rock, Arizona, 1871" takes us back in time to the rugged landscapes of the American West. Captured by Timothy O'Sullivan, a renowned photographer of his era, this albumen print showcases nature's remarkable power of erosion. The image transports us to a remote location near Fortification Rock in Arizona. A massive cliff stands tall and proud against the backdrop of an expansive wilderness. The rock formation is intricately carved by years of drifting sand, creating a mesmerizing pattern that tells a story of its own. O'Sullivan's keen eye for detail captures every crevice and curve on the surface of this ancient rock island. The dramatic contrast between light and shadow adds depth to the scene while emphasizing the raw beauty found in nature's handiwork. As we gaze upon this picturesque landscape frozen in time, we are reminded of the early days of photography when capturing such scenes required immense skill and patience. This print serves as a testament to O'Sullivan's talent as well as his dedication to documenting America's vast terrains during explorations and surveys. Now housed at The Art Institute of Chicago, this albumen print allows us to appreciate both the artistic value and scientific significance behind O'Sullivan's work. It serves as a window into history—a glimpse into an untamed land that continues to inspire awe even today.
